Alex_McAvoy

想要成为渔夫的猎手

Shell 脚本的函数

如同高级编程语言中的函数,在 Shell 中,同样具有函数,用于完成相对独立的、可重复的功能,语法形式如下:

1
2
3
function 函数名() {
命令序列
}

需要注意的是,由于 Shell 脚本是从上到下、从左到右逐行执行的,不会进行编译,因此在 Shell 脚本中,使用函数前一定要先声明函数

此外,同 Shell 脚本的默认变量相似,Shell 脚本中的函数拥有内置变量:函数名称用 $0 表示,后接的变量以 $1$2 等表示

感谢您对我的支持,让我继续努力分享有用的技术与知识点!